- Modules are connected via sub rack with each other and locomotive peripherals.
- Two locomotive magnets LLC0512 (one on each side of the locomotive) are used to pick up the signal from the track with existing INDUSI system. All data from INDUSI system collects and transfers to EVC (European vital computer) trough STM COM module for processing. EVC (or APAS 0408; optional) controls stoppage according to track conditions, driver’s responses and signalization.
- On rail tracks equipped with ETCS system, depending whether they are with Eurobalise (level 1) or with GSM-R (GSM for Railway) (level 2 and 3), automatic train control becomes more sophisticated, greater speeds are possible to obtain with higher safety standards and reliability. Communication between the driver and the train control system is achieved by DMI (Driver Machine Interface) using multifunctional display for screening all relevant data that are necessary for operating the train. Speed is supervised by odometers and dopler radars so greater precision, reliability and redundancy could be obtained. The block diagram of the system is given in the Brochure.
